Can I extend a South Norwood (SE25) house?

Yes. The Victorian and Edwardian terraces and bay-fronted semis around Portland Road and South Norwood Hill suit side-return, rear and loft extensions, much of it within Permitted Development outside the conservation areas, confirmed with a Lawful Development Certificate. We confirm the route and draw to Croydon's checklist.

Is a loft conversion Permitted Development in SE25?

Usually yes — a rear dormer or hip-to-gable on the semis, within the volume allowance and confirmed by a Lawful Development Certificate, provided you're not in the Woodside Green conservation area. We check the constraints for your road and draw it for Building Control.

Do I need building regulations and a Party Wall agreement in SE25?

Almost always. Any structural work behind planning permission drawings in South Norwood — new openings, steel beams, loft floors, foundations — needs Building Regulations approval covering structure (Part A), fire escape (Part B) and insulation (Part L), submitted to Croydon Council Building Control or an approved inspector. On SE25's typically terraced and semi-detached stock, a Party Wall notice to adjoining neighbours is normally required before the steelwork. We coordinate both as part of the Complete package.
